/* * To change this license header, choose License Headers in Project Properties. * To change this template file, choose Tools | Templates * and open the template in the editor. */ package rsx.tcp; import java.io.BufferedReader; import java.io.IOException; import java.io.InputStreamReader; import java.io.PrintWriter; import java.net.InetAddress; import java.net.Socket; import java.net.UnknownHostException; /** * * @author loquicom */ public class TcpClient { /** * Adresse du serveur */ protected InetAddress adr; /** * Port du serveur */ protected int port; /** * Socket TCP */ protected Socket socket; /** * Timeout de la socket (en milisecondes) */ protected int timeout = 0; /** * Flux d'entrée */ protected BufferedReader input; /** * Flux de sorti */ protected PrintWriter output; /* --- Constructeurs --- */ /** * Creation d'un client TCP * * @param ip L'ip du serveur * @param port Le port du serveur * @throws UnknownHostException */ public TcpClient(String ip, int port) throws UnknownHostException { this.adr = InetAddress.getByName(ip); this.port = port; } /** * Creation d'un client TCP * * @param adr L'adresse du serveur * @param port Le port du serveur */ public TcpClient(InetAddress adr, int port) { this.adr = adr; this.port = port; } /* --- Methodes --- */ /** * Temps avant timeout du receive (qui retournera false) * @param second Le temps en senconde */ public void timeout(int second) { this.timeout = second * 1000; } /** * Retire un timeout */ public void notimeout() { this.timeout = 0; } /** * Connexion au serveur * * @return Reussite */ public boolean connect() { try { this.socket = new Socket(this.adr, this.port); //Si un timeout if (this.timeout > 0) { this.socket.setSoTimeout(this.timeout); } //Ouverture flux this.input = new BufferedReader(new InputStreamReader(this.socket.getInputStream())); this.output = new PrintWriter(this.socket.getOutputStream()); } catch (IOException ex) { System.err.println("Impossible de se connecter au serveur : " + ex.getMessage()); return false; } return true; } /** * Envoi message au serveur * * @param msg Le message * @return Reussite */ public boolean send(String msg) { output.print(msg); output.flush(); return true; } /** * Reception d'un message du serveur * * @return Le message ou null en cas d'erreur */ public String receive() { try { return input.readLine(); } catch (IOException ex) { //Si pas l'exception du timeout if (!ex.getMessage().equals("Read timed out")) { System.err.println("Impossible de lire : " + ex.getMessage() + " "); } return null; } } /** * Ferme la connexion au serveur * * @return Reussite */ public boolean close() { try { input.close(); output.close(); socket.close(); } catch (IOException ex) { System.err.println("Impossible de de fermer le client : " + ex.getMessage()); return false; } return true; } /* --- Getter/Setter --- */ public InetAddress getAdr() { return adr; } public void setAdr(InetAddress adr) { this.adr = adr; } public int getPort() { return port; } public void setPort(int port) { this.port = port; } }
